London North Eastern Railway

About
LNER is a train company based in the United Kingdom. It operates a wide range of services, from high-speed intercity trains to local services. Its most popular routes include London to Edinburgh, London to Leeds, and London to York. LNER offers a variety of train types, including the Azuma, InterCity 225, and HST. The Azuma is a modern, high-speed train that offers comfortable seating and onboard Wi-Fi. The InterCity 225 is a classic train that offers a more traditional experience. The HST is a high-speed train that offers a smooth ride and plenty of legroom. LNER offers a variety of ticket types, including Advance, Anytime, and Off-Peak. Advance tickets are the cheapest option and must be booked in advance. Anytime tickets are more expensive but can be used at any time. Off-Peak tickets are the most affordable option for travelling during off-peak times. Onboard facilities include comfortable seating, Wi-Fi, power sockets, and a range of food and drink options. LNER also offers a range of discounts and special offers, making it an affordable and convenient way to travel.

Complete guide to Sittingbourne

Things to do in Sittingbourne

Discover the best of Sittingbourne — top attractions, local food, transport tips, budget advice, and currency essentials. Plan your perfect Sittingbourne trip today.

  • Must visit

Sittingbourne and Kemsley Light Railway

Working heritage railway museum with steam locomotives, restored stock and rides on selected days, telling the story of local paper industry transport.

  • Recommended

Sittingbourne Heritage Museum

Town museum covering Sittingbourne’s industrial, social and transport history through objects, archives and changing local displays.

  • Recommended

Fleur de Lis Heritage Centre

Compact heritage centre in Faversham with exhibits on local archaeology, industry and everyday life, convenient for a short trip from Sittingbourne.

Pound sterling (£)

Moderate for south-east England. Accommodation and rail fares can be pricey, but everyday dining and local transport are similar to comparable commuter towns.

Average meal costs

Budget
£8-12 for fast food or a simple meal.
Mid-range
£15-25 per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
£45+ per person for upscale dining.
Coffee
£3-4 for a cappuccino.

Tipping culture

Tipping is modest. In restaurants, 10-12.5% is common if service is not included. Round up for taxis. Cafés usually do not require tips, but small change is appreciated.

Food and drink

Food options include: Bagel Factory, Caffè Nero, KFC, Leon, McDonald's, The Pasty Shop, Starbucks, Pret a Manger, JD Wetherspoon, Delice de France

Wi-Fi and ATMs

Free Wi-Fi in the station. ATMs are located in the West Footbridge and South Concourse.

Tickets and information

The ticket office is open Mon - Sat: 04:45 - 23:59, Sun: 06:45 - 22:30. Information desks are located on the North Concourse near the Wellington Street entrance. Open daily from 08:00 to 21:00.

Luggage and lost property

Luggage storage is located on the main concourse. Services provided by Excess Baggage Co, open daily from 08:00 until 21:00. Lost and found is available at the station.
